Pathway for post-prostatectomy urinary incontinence: impact on patient confidence and satisfaction.

Ruth Broom
Published in: British journal of nursing (Mark Allen Publishing) (2023)
The clinical pathway helped give patients undergoing radical prostatectomy confidence in their ability to manage post-surgery incontinence themselves and could be of value in other hospitals. Easy access to incontinence pads designed for the male anatomy has an important part in this.
